Академия Яндекса: 03. Что необходимо знать для разработки приложений с PostgreSQL – Александр Васин HD
00:59:29
Академия Яндекса: разработка 368 роликов
7053 просмотра
03. Что необходимо знать для разработки приложений с PostgreSQL – Александр Васин .
Лекция о практической работе с PostgreSQL. Рассмотрим протоколы простых и расширенных запросов, соединения в PostgreSQL и их ограничения, то, как устроены пулы соединений и как они позволяют обойти ограничения соединений.
Обсудим, до какого порога можно наращивать количество соединений с PostgreSQL и какие проблемы при этом возникают. Как устроены и какую задачу решают прокси-пулеры соединений (PgBouncer, Odyssey и др.). Также рассмотрим масштабирование PostgreSQL, синхронную и асинхронную репликацию. Как разрабатывать отказоустойчивые приложения, как реагировать на переключение мастера и реплик на примере абстракции менеджера пулов.
Полезные ссылки:
youtu.be/OOBrVLYTgxk — практическая работа с PostgreSQL из Школы бэкенд-разработки — 2019
postgrespro.ru/docs/postgresql/13/protocol — клиент-серверный протокол
techcommunity.microsoft.com/t5/azure-database-for-postgresql/analyzing-the-limits-of-connection-scalability-in-postgres/ba-p/1757266 — Analyzing the Limits of Connection Scalability in Postgres
yandex.ru/dev/odyssey/ — Odyssey
pgconf.ru/2020/271936#video — Odyssey: архитектура, настройка, мониторинг
habr.com/ru/company/yandex/blog/243033/ — как и для чего Яндекс отключает собственные дата-центры
postgr.es/m/1700970.cRWpxnom9y@hammer.magicstack.net — получение роли (Master/Replica) при установлении подключения к PostgreSQL
Обсудим, до какого порога можно наращивать количество соединений с PostgreSQL и какие проблемы при этом возникают. Как устроены и какую задачу решают прокси-пулеры соединений (PgBouncer, Odyssey и др.). Также рассмотрим масштабирование PostgreSQL, синхронную и асинхронную репликацию. Как разрабатывать отказоустойчивые приложения, как реагировать на переключение мастера и реплик на примере абстракции менеджера пулов.
Полезные ссылки:
youtu.be/OOBrVLYTgxk — практическая работа с PostgreSQL из Школы бэкенд-разработки — 2019
postgrespro.ru/docs/postgresql/13/protocol — клиент-серверный протокол
techcommunity.microsoft.com/t5/azure-database-for-postgresql/analyzing-the-limits-of-connection-scalability-in-postgres/ba-p/1757266 — Analyzing the Limits of Connection Scalability in Postgres
yandex.ru/dev/odyssey/ — Odyssey
pgconf.ru/2020/271936#video — Odyssey: архитектура, настройка, мониторинг
habr.com/ru/company/yandex/blog/243033/ — как и для чего Яндекс отключает собственные дата-центры
postgr.es/m/1700970.cRWpxnom9y@hammer.magicstack.net — получение роли (Master/Replica) при установлении подключения к PostgreSQL
развернуть свернуть
Мне показалось, или оно неожиданно прервалось?